Verizon’s Big Beautiful Windfall

TL;DR


Summary:
- Verizon, a major telecommunications company, received a large tax refund of over $4 billion from the U.S. government.
- This refund was due to a provision in the 2017 tax law that allowed companies to deduct the full cost of their capital investments, like building cell towers and other infrastructure.
- The article suggests that this tax refund is a "windfall" for Verizon, as it allows the company to keep more of its profits instead of paying taxes, and raises questions about whether the tax law is benefiting large corporations more than average citizens.
